Upon arriving at Whitstable Station, you'll find a variety of facilities designed to enhance your journey. The ticket office operates from 06:00 to 19: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, with slightly shorter hours on Sundays, from 09:10 to 16:00. Ticket machines are available for quick and easy purchases or for collecting online bookings, including options for accessible machines positioned conveniently on the station forecourt.
Travelers with special accessibility needs will find step-free access available to both platforms, although it’s essential to note that there is no step-free interchange between platforms. Accessible toilets, seating areas, and ramps for train access further enhance the station's inclusivity, while a helpful team is on hand to assist during most hours. While you wait, enjoy a hot beverage from the coffee kiosk or grab a quick bite from the vending machines. Although there is no waiting room, the seating area offers comfort as you anticipate your departure.

While Garston station is relatively small, it provides several essential facilities to ensure a comfortable journey. Although there isn't a ticket office, passengers can conveniently collect purchased tickets from the available ticket machines. However, it's worth noting that these machines are not accessible for those requiring assistance, as accessible options are unfortunately not available.
If you require help or need information, there are help points located on the station platforms. However, there is no staff assistance available directly at the station. For more comprehensive support, you can contact the dedicated helpline, available to ensure that everyone journeys with ease and confidence.
Accessibility at Garston station is thoughtfully designed, with step-free access across the platform areas, making it ideal for passengers with mobility challenges. Unlike some larger stations, Garston does not have amenities like waiting rooms, retail outlets, or refreshment facilities, so planning ahead is recommended for a more comfortable travel experience.
